    Converting 60°C to Fahrenheit is a simple process that can be achieved through a basic formula. To start, you'll need to multiply 60°C by 1.8 and then add 32. This will give you the equivalent temperature in Fahrenheit. For example, if you want to convert 60°C to Fahrenheit, you would calculate: (60 × 1.8) + 32 = 140°F.

      The Celsius and Fahrenheit scales are two different temperature scales used to measure heat. While the Celsius scale is based on the freezing and boiling points of water, the Fahrenheit scale is based on the body temperature of a human.
